I have a question, the last week i was publishing with geoserver one WMS
service, based in one and only vector layer in geopackage (gpkg), With
geoserver 2.1.12 plugin .
I was generate the GPKG file previous with two options: QGIS 2.18, and when
export i was select the option (create spatial index).
Another form to creating the geopackage with ogr2ogr, not with QGIs, And I
verify that it has spatial index.
With both the same results in geoserver wms publish.
After publishing the wms service, I was founding that the request getmap in
geoserver for wms returns the png image slowly, a lot of time for response
(5 minutes). Compared with other wms based in shapefile (1 minute), (whith
the same shapefile i was creating the gpkg), the wms service based in
shapefile returns the png (getmap) image with 80% less time.
The geopackage file that i use is nearly to 1Gb, more than one million
lines, and has spatial index. The shapefile is 500 mb more greater than the
gpkg. At my desktop station (imac pro 2017-64gb ram) render fine in qgis
2.18, with times to render more or less equal. (2 minutes), for shapefile
and gpkg file.
my server has 100Gb Ram, xeon processors, is a good machine in theory for
this task, and i prepare geoserver 2.12 for production.
My question is:
geoserver 2.12.1 with the extension geopackage support the spatial index
(geopackage) how mechanism for optimizing access to data??
In theory for me the request getmap for the wms service (layer gpkg) in
format PNG should recover more faster the results, or nearly to the time
reponse for wms based in the shapefile layer.
